Limestone is used to manufacture many different crushed and ground products sold with brand name Nordkalk.
Limestone products are used for soil improvement in order to neutralise acidity, for cleaning flue gases in power plants, for alkalising water, in animal feeds and as fillers in asphalt, paper and plastics, for example.
Nordkalk produces limestone products at ten sites in Finland, five in Sweden, three in Estonia and four in Poland. Dolomite is extracted at Kurevere in Estonia.
The limestone usually has to be extracted by means of blasting but the softest types can be excavated by machine. The extracted stone is transported for rough crushing after which it is processed further, for example, by, crushing, sifting, grinding, refining or burning.
In Lappeenranta, Finland, Nordkalk uses a flotation process. The limestone is first ground into a wet slurry and the concentrated calcite is separated from the slurry by flotation.
